Glory in the name of Ram

Mangal Bhavan Amangal Haari

Uma Sahit Jehin Japat Puraari


Now we come back to that same Ram Charitra Manas that Goswami Tulsidas wrote. Right now he is talking about how this work probably has nothing remarkable but has only one world famous attribute. It has the name of all pervading Ram . It is extremely pure, the crux of the Vedas and the Puranas, and it blesses all. This name drives away all evil, and this is the name that Lord Shiva along with his wife Parvati chant incessantly.
The name of Ram has innumerable qualities. TD relies on it. He has said so often that he is not a poet - he is the lowest of the low. The only thing going for him is that he is singing the glories of Ram. Learned people and the good people will surely like his work.
The story of Ram is a panacea. It is a remedy to whatever ails you. This story will do good to everybody that reads it. Not only that, it is said that in this period of Kalyug, the name of Ram
drives away all evil.
The truth is this - if a bad poet writes about Ram people will read, hear, and even praise it, that is just the greatness of the name. However the opposite is true too. A good poet, without inspiration has no exposure and no glory!
Just like gems, precious stones, pearls, do not look good on an elephant or a snake or buried in a mountain - but look beautiful on a pretty girl or on a crown perhaps, similarly wise men have said that a good poet author, etc. might do their writing in one place but get its popularity and fame in another place. The reason being that they could be discovered, discussed and talked about in some other place.
Saraswati, the Goddess of knowledge comes running when a good poet is going to start his work, which will be for the benefit of mankind and also about the glory of Ram. She usually does not come when one has other ideas. Hence, smart people know it is a good idea to talk about the glory of Ram.
TD is a great teacher. He is telling the reader that if you want to be successful in whatever
it is that you are doing, be grateful to Ram and always talk or write about His glory.
